CCL_NAMESPACE_BEGIN
__device void svm_node_camera(KernelGlobals *kg, ShaderData *sd, float *stack, uint out_vector, uint out_zdepth, uint out_distance)
{
float distance;
float zdepth;
float3 vector;
Transform tfm = kernel_data.cam.worldtocamera;
vector = transform_point(&tfm, sd->P);
zdepth = vector.z;
distance = len(vector);
if (stack_valid(out_vector))
stack_store_float3(stack, out_vector, normalize(vector));
if (stack_valid(out_zdepth))
stack_store_float(stack, out_zdepth, zdepth);
if (stack_valid(out_distance))
stack_store_float(stack, out_distance, distance);
}
CCL_NAMESPACE_END
